How many movies have Ryan Maguire and William Leon collaborated on?
They have worked on 2 movies together! Their first movie together was 1st Born (2019) and was their highest rated movie together. They have not worked together since Delicate Arch (2024).
Crew
Foley Mixer
Role
Grant
Crew
Foley Mixer
Crew
BTS Footage